sweethearts
英 [ˈswiːthɑːts]
美 [ˈswitˌhɑrts]
n. (用作称呼语)亲爱的,宝贝儿; 恋人; 爱人; 心上人
sweetheart的复数
柯林斯词典
- N-VOC 亲爱的;宝贝儿
You call someonesweetheartif you are very fond of them.- Happy birthday, sweetheart.
生日快乐,亲爱的。
- Happy birthday, sweetheart.
- N-COUNT 恋人;情人
Yoursweetheartis your boyfriend or your girlfriend.- I married Shurla, my childhood sweetheart, in Liverpool.
我在利物浦和我青梅竹马的恋人舒拉结婚了。
- I married Shurla, my childhood sweetheart, in Liverpool.
